I have a brand new installation of MediaWiki 1.9.3 and I want to
install Semantic MediaWiki with it.  I followed the installation
instructions for 0.7 but keep running into the same problem.  When I
try to create a new article, I get this error:

"Fatal error: Call to a member function getSubject() on a non-object
in /var/www/
wiki/extensions/SemanticMediaWiki/includes/SMW_Factbox.php on line 376"

I checked the known bugs yesterday and there was already a listing for
it.  But today, it was marked as "Resolved (invalid)" without any
explanation.

When I come across the bug, the article I am trying to create actually
does get made.  But when I created "TestSMW" as described in the
Install file, the Factbox doesn't appear.

If it's not a real bug, what do I have to configure to fix it?
